CRM Software Programs: A Comprehensive Guide For Businesses

Customer Relationship Management (CRM) software has become an indispensable tool for businesses of all sizes and across various industries. In today’s competitive market, understanding and implementing a robust CRM system is crucial for building strong customer relationships, streamlining operations, and driving revenue growth. This comprehensive guide will delve into the world of CRM software, exploring its functionalities, benefits, types, and how to choose the right solution for your specific business needs.

Hallo Reader investment.cilangkahannewschannel.com, before we dive in, it’s essential to recognize that the success of any business hinges on its ability to effectively manage and nurture its customer relationships. CRM software provides the framework and tools to achieve just that, allowing you to centralize customer data, automate processes, and gain valuable insights into customer behavior.

What is CRM Software?

At its core, CRM software is a technology that helps businesses manage and analyze customer interactions and data throughout the customer lifecycle. It’s a centralized system where you can store, organize, and access all customer-related information, including contact details, communication history, purchase history, and more. CRM software goes beyond a simple contact management system; it provides a holistic view of the customer, enabling businesses to personalize interactions, improve customer service, and ultimately, increase sales and customer loyalty.

Key Features and Functionalities of CRM Software:

A comprehensive CRM software program typically offers a wide range of features designed to address various aspects of customer relationship management. Here are some of the most common and essential functionalities:

  • Contact Management: This is the foundation of any CRM system. It allows you to store and manage customer contact information, including names, addresses, phone numbers, email addresses, and social media profiles. You can segment contacts based on various criteria, such as demographics, purchase history, or lead source.

  • Lead Management: CRM software helps you track and nurture leads throughout the sales pipeline. You can capture leads from various sources, such as website forms, email campaigns, and social media. The software allows you to qualify leads, assign them to sales representatives, and track their progress through the sales funnel.

  • Sales Force Automation (SFA): SFA features automate various sales-related tasks, such as contact tracking, opportunity management, and sales forecasting. This helps sales teams stay organized, improve efficiency, and close more deals. SFA also includes features like automated email sequences, sales reports, and performance dashboards.

  • Marketing Automation: CRM software often integrates with marketing automation tools to streamline marketing campaigns and personalize customer communications. This includes features like email marketing, social media integration, and lead scoring. Marketing automation helps businesses nurture leads, drive engagement, and improve marketing ROI.

  • Customer Service and Support: CRM software can also be used to manage customer service and support interactions. This includes features like case management, knowledge bases, and live chat. These features help businesses resolve customer issues quickly and efficiently, improving customer satisfaction.

  • Reporting and Analytics: CRM software provides powerful reporting and analytics capabilities. You can generate custom reports and dashboards to track key performance indicators (KPIs), such as sales revenue, customer acquisition cost, and customer lifetime value. This data-driven approach helps businesses make informed decisions and optimize their customer relationship strategies.

  • Integration: Modern CRM software often integrates with other business applications, such as accounting software, email marketing platforms, and e-commerce platforms. This integration allows you to streamline data flow and automate processes across different departments.

Benefits of Using CRM Software:

Implementing a CRM software program can bring numerous benefits to your business, including:

  • Improved Customer Relationships: CRM software helps you build stronger customer relationships by providing a 360-degree view of your customers. You can personalize interactions, provide better customer service, and anticipate customer needs.

  • Increased Sales and Revenue: By streamlining sales processes, improving lead management, and providing sales teams with the tools they need, CRM software can help you increase sales and revenue.

  • Enhanced Customer Service: CRM software enables you to provide faster and more efficient customer service. You can track customer issues, resolve them quickly, and improve customer satisfaction.

  • Improved Marketing ROI: CRM software integrates with marketing automation tools, allowing you to personalize marketing campaigns, nurture leads, and improve marketing ROI.

  • Increased Efficiency and Productivity: CRM software automates various tasks, such as data entry, lead assignment, and email communication, freeing up your employees to focus on more strategic activities.

  • Better Decision-Making: CRM software provides valuable insights into customer behavior and sales performance, enabling you to make data-driven decisions and optimize your business strategies.

  • Reduced Costs: By streamlining operations, improving efficiency, and reducing errors, CRM software can help you reduce costs and improve profitability.

Types of CRM Software:

There are various types of CRM software available, each with its own strengths and weaknesses. The best choice for your business will depend on your specific needs and requirements. Here are some of the most common types:

  • On-Premise CRM: This type of CRM software is installed on your own servers and infrastructure. You have complete control over the data and security, but you are also responsible for the maintenance and upkeep of the system. This option is often favored by large enterprises with complex IT needs.

  • Cloud-Based CRM (SaaS): This is the most popular type of CRM software. It is hosted on the vendor’s servers and accessed over the internet. Cloud-based CRM offers several advantages, including lower upfront costs, easier implementation, and automatic updates. This option is suitable for businesses of all sizes.

  • Open-Source CRM: This type of CRM software is available with an open-source license, allowing you to customize and modify the software to meet your specific needs. Open-source CRM can be a cost-effective option, but it requires technical expertise to implement and maintain.

  • Industry-Specific CRM: Some CRM vendors offer solutions specifically designed for certain industries, such as real estate, healthcare, or finance. These solutions often include industry-specific features and functionalities.

Choosing the Right CRM Software:

Choosing the right CRM software can be a daunting task. Here are some factors to consider when evaluating different CRM solutions:

  • Your Business Needs: Identify your specific business needs and requirements. What are your goals for implementing CRM software? What features and functionalities do you need?

  • Budget: Determine your budget for CRM software. Consider the upfront costs, ongoing subscription fees, and implementation costs.

  • Scalability: Choose a CRM software solution that can scale with your business as it grows.

  • Ease of Use: Select a CRM software program that is user-friendly and easy to learn.

  • Integration: Ensure that the CRM software integrates with your existing business applications.

  • Security: Choose a CRM software vendor that prioritizes data security and privacy.

  • Customer Support: Evaluate the vendor’s customer support and training resources.

  • Reviews and Ratings: Research the vendor’s reputation and read reviews from other users.

Implementation and Best Practices:

Once you’ve chosen your CRM software, successful implementation is crucial. Here are some best practices to follow:

  • Define Your Goals: Clearly define your goals for implementing CRM software. What do you want to achieve?

  • Plan Your Implementation: Develop a detailed implementation plan, including timelines, tasks, and responsibilities.

  • Data Migration: Migrate your existing customer data to the new CRM system. Ensure data accuracy and completeness.

  • Training: Provide comprehensive training to your employees on how to use the CRM software.

  • Customization: Customize the CRM software to meet your specific business needs.

  • Integration: Integrate the CRM software with your other business applications.

  • Ongoing Support and Maintenance: Provide ongoing support and maintenance to ensure the CRM system runs smoothly.

  • Regularly Evaluate and Optimize: Regularly evaluate the performance of your CRM system and make adjustments as needed.

Conclusion:

CRM software is a powerful tool that can help businesses build strong customer relationships, streamline operations, and drive revenue growth. By understanding the features, benefits, and types of CRM software, and by following best practices for implementation, you can choose the right solution for your business and maximize its value. Investing in CRM software is an investment in your future, and with the right strategy, it can lead to significant improvements in customer satisfaction, sales performance, and overall business success.